
We are quietly world famous for having the Northwoods’ best four seasons activities in the UP. Watching wildlife, observing Fall colors, snowmobiling, fishing for trout, walleye, and bass. We also have hunting for white tail deer or black bear, ORVing, cross country skiing, snowshoeing, ice fishing, hiking, cycling, white water kayaking as well as quiet kayaking, canoeing, camping at state and township campgrounds, are just a sampling of the great outdoor activities available.
Republic is experiencing a rebirth after the iron mine closed over 20 years ago. Recently, new mineral deposits have been found nearby by the mining companies. A processing mill is planned for Humboldt Township just North of Republic.
